In this study was we investigated the optimum conditions for the fermentation of Kujippong (Cudrania tricuspidata) vinegar by various acetic acid bacteria (Acetobacter pasteurianus A26, A37, B7) and its quality characteristics. Fermentation at various initial acidities (pH 2, 3, and 4) and temperatures (20℃, 30℃, and 35℃) revealed that A. pasteurianus A37 and B7 produced the most acetic acid when fermented at pH 4 and 20℃. The acidities of the Kujippong fermented vinegars prepared with the A37 and B7 strains increased by 6.3% and 6.1%, to pH 2.45 and pH 2.43, respectively. Meanwhile, the vinegar produced by the A26 strain showed low acidity under all conditions. At the end of fermentation period, the acetic acid content of the main organic acid had increased by a factor of ten from day 0, to values of 37.34 mg/mL for A. pasteurianus A37 and 39.34 mg/mL for B7. The A37 and B7 strains produced 37.5% and 59.2% volatile components, respectively, which were mainly acetic acid and its ethyl ester, among a relatively diverse range of volatile compounds produced. Therefore, the good aceitc acid production of farm-made Kujippong-fermented vinegar is expected to promote the consumption of local agricultural products and and increase in farm income.

Climate change caused by global warming is becoming severe worldwide, and interest in carbon emissions is increasing. Conventions and regulations between countries have been strengthened to reduce carbon emissions, and goals for carbon neutrality have been set to solve the problem of global warming. Wood-based materials are one of the building materials and are a building material with an excellent carbon storage effect. In addition, as an eco-friendly material, if applied to indoor remodeling, it will be possible to improve the indoor environment. Therefore, in this study, indoor air quality was analyzed according to the ratio of the application of the wood-based material when remodeling indoor wood. First, after making a scale model, the Volatile Organic Compounds(VOC) change was evaluated when the wood of each species was applied. As a result, monoterpene showed a large amount of emission from larch, and sesquiterpene showed a large amount of emission from cypress.
